Sandwich structures have been widely used in fields of sound insulation panels and vibration reduction structure design due to their lightweight, excellent performance in vibration reduction and sound insulation. Usually, sandwich panels in vibration tend to exhibit bending vibration modes in the low frequency band.However, the properties of sandwich skin materials and core materials often differ significantly, resulting in rich vibration modes in the midium and high frequency bands. Therefore, it is necessary to establish a theoretical prediction method for sandwich panel vibration applicable to various frequency bands. In this paper, a new theoretical calculation method for sandwich panel vibration was developed, in which three-dimensional elastic mechanics theory was applied to core material of sandwich panel while thin plate theory was applied to skin material. The theoretical method presented in this paper can reflect the bending deformation mode and dilatational deformation mode of sandwich panels, and allow for normal deformation of sandwich panels. As a result, the method can significantly improve the accuracy of vibration prediction calculation for medium and high frequency bands. Comparison of the calculation results of the theoretical method in this paper with those of other theoretical calculation methods and finite element method by an example proved the effectiveness and advantages of the theoretical method in this paper.
